Avoiding Split Christmas Days for Better Family Experiences
Splitting Christmas Day in half often leads to stress and anticipation that ruins the morning or afternoon for both parents and children. Instead of meeting in a lay-by at lunchtime, parents should consider alternating full days to allow for complete holiday immersion. This strategy enables the creation of unique traditions, such as full Christmas Eve recreations with fireworks and specific routines.
